Multi-state telehealth platforms must employ Virginia-licensed clinicians to legally prescribe to Virginia residents, which is why verifying your provider&#39;s Virginia license number (searchable via the Virginia Department of Health Professions) matters before starting treatment.<\/p>\n<h2 style=\"font-size: 24px; font-weight: 600; margin: 2em 0 0.8em 0; line-height: 1.3; color: #000;\">Compounded Semaglutide vs Brand-Name Wegovy \u2014 Regulatory and Practical Differences<\/h2>\n<p style=\"font-size: 18px; line-height: 1.8; margin: 0 0 1.2em 0; color: #333;\">Compounded semaglutide contains the same active peptide molecule as Ozempic and Wegovy. Semaglutide. But it&#39;s prepared by FDA-registered 503B outsourcing facilities or state-licensed compounding pharmacies under USP &lt;797&gt; sterile compounding standards rather than manufactured by Novo Nordisk as a finished FDA-approved drug product. The FDA does not approve compounded medications as drug products, but it does regulate the facilities that produce them: 503B pharmacies must register with the FDA, pass biannual inspections, conduct sterility and potency testing on every batch, and report adverse events to the FDA&#39;s MedWatch system.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 18px; line-height: 1.8; margin: 0 0 1.2em 0; color: #333;\">The legal basis for compounded semaglutide availability is the FDA&#39;s official shortage declaration for brand-name semaglutide products, which has been in effect since March 2022 and remains active as of February 2026. Under FDA guidance, compounding pharmacies may prepare copies of commercially available drugs when the FDA confirms a shortage and the compounded version addresses a clinical need. In this case, the multi-year backorder for Wegovy and limited Ozempic supply that left patients unable to access prescribed therapy. If the shortage ends and Novo Nordisk supplies stabilise, the FDA could revoke the compounding exemption, though no timeline has been announced.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 18px; line-height: 1.8; margin: 0 0 1.2em 0; color: #333;\">Practical differences: compounded semaglutide arrives as a lyophilised powder that must be reconstituted with bacteriostatic water before injection, whereas Wegovy pens are pre-filled. Compounded versions cost 60\u201385% less than brand-name alternatives but require patients to handle sterile mixing and draw doses from multi-dose vials using insulin syringes. The pharmacological mechanism. GLP-1 receptor agonism leading to delayed gastric emptying, reduced appetite signaling via hypothalamic pathways, and sustained weight loss. Is identical. Potency testing conducted by accredited labs shows batch-to-batch consistency within \u00b110% of labeled dose for reputable 503B facilities, which matches FDA manufacturing tolerances for commercial peptides.<\/p>\n<h2 style=\"font-size: 24px; font-weight: 600; margin: 2em 0 0.8em 0; line-height: 1.3; color: #000;\">Semaglutide Prescription Online Virginia: Three-Step Process<\/h2>\n<p style=\"font-size: 18px; line-height: 1.8; margin: 0 0 1.2em 0; color: #333;\">The consultation process through licensed telehealth platforms follows a standardised three-step sequence designed to meet Virginia medical board requirements for establishing a provider-patient relationship remotely. Telehealth platforms offering compounded semaglutide operate outside insurance entirely, which eliminates prior authorization but requires out-of-pocket payment at $250\u2013$350 per month.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<\/details>\n<details class=\"faq-item\" style=\"margin-bottom:1em;border-bottom:1px solid #e0e0e0;padding:1em 0;\" itemscope itemprop=\"mainEntity\" itemtype=\"https:\/\/schema.org\/Question\">\n<summary style=\"font-weight:600;font-size:18px;cursor:pointer;list-style:none;display:block;color:#000;line-height:1.6;position:relative;padding-right:40px;\" itemprop=\"name\">What side effects should Virginia patients expect when starting semaglutide?<span style=\"position:absolute;right:10px;top:0;font-size:12px;transition:transform 0.3s;\" class=\"faq-arrow\">\u25bc<\/span><\/summary>\n<div style=\"margin-top:0px;padding-top:0px;\" itemscope itemprop=\"acceptedAnswer\" itemtype=\"https:\/\/schema.org\/Answer\">\n<p style=\"font-size:18px;line-height:1.8;color:#333;margin:0;\" itemprop=\"text\">Gastrointestinal side effects \u2014 nausea, vomiting, diarrhoea, and constipation \u2014 occur in 30\u201345% of patients during dose titration and are most pronounced in the first 4\u20138 weeks at each dose increase. These effects result from semaglutide&#8217;s mechanism of slowing gastric emptying and typically resolve as the body adjusts to higher doses. Standard mitigation strategies include eating smaller, lower-fat meals, avoiding lying down within two hours of eating, and extending the titration schedule if symptoms are severe. Serious adverse events like pancreatitis and gallbladder disease are rare but documented \u2014 patients with a personal or family history of medullary thyroid carcinoma or MEN2 syndrome should not use GLP-1 agonists.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<\/details>\n<details class=\"faq-item\" style=\"margin-bottom:1em;border-bottom:1px solid #e0e0e0;padding:1em 0;\" itemscope itemprop=\"mainEntity\" itemtype=\"https:\/\/schema.org\/Question\">\n<summary style=\"font-weight:600;font-size:18px;cursor:pointer;list-style:none;display:block;color:#000;line-height:1.6;position:relative;padding-right:40px;\" itemprop=\"name\">Is it legal for Virginia residents to order semaglutide from out-of-state telehealth companies?<span style=\"position:absolute;right:10px;top:0;font-size:12px;transition:transform 0.3s;\" class=\"faq-arrow\">\u25bc<\/span><\/summary>\n<div style=\"margin-top:0px;padding-top:0px;\" itemscope itemprop=\"acceptedAnswer\" itemtype=\"https:\/\/schema.org\/Answer\">\n<p style=\"font-size:18px;line-height:1.8;color:#333;margin:0;\" itemprop=\"text\">Yes, but only if the prescribing provider holds an active Virginia medical license \u2014 not just any US state license. Patients with diabetic retinopathy should disclose this during consultation, as GLP-1 medications can temporarily worsen retinopathy during the initial months of rapid glucose reduction.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<\/details>\n<details class=\"faq-item\" style=\"margin-bottom:1em;border-bottom:1px solid #e0e0e0;padding:1em 0;\" itemscope itemprop=\"mainEntity\" itemtype=\"https:\/\/schema.org\/Question\">\n<summary style=\"font-weight:600;font-size:18px;cursor:pointer;list-style:none;display:block;color:#000;line-height:1.6;position:relative;padding-right:40px;\" itemprop=\"name\">What happens if I miss a weekly semaglutide injection dose?<span style=\"position:absolute;right:10px;top:0;font-size:12px;transition:transform 0.3s;\" class=\"faq-arrow\">\u25bc<\/span><\/summary>\n<div style=\"margin-top:0px;padding-top:0px;\" itemscope itemprop=\"acceptedAnswer\" itemtype=\"https:\/\/schema.org\/Answer\">\n<p style=\"font-size:18px;line-height:1.8;color:#333;margin:0;\" itemprop=\"text\">If you miss a weekly semaglutide injection by fewer than five days, administer the missed dose as soon as you remember and continue your regular weekly schedule from that point forward. If more than five days have passed since your scheduled injection, skip the missed dose entirely and resume on your next scheduled date \u2014 do not double-dose to &#8216;catch up,&#8217; as this increases the risk of severe nausea and vomiting. Missing doses during the titration phase may cause temporary return of appetite and slight weight regain before the next administration.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<\/details>\n<details class=\"faq-item\" style=\"margin-bottom:1em;border-bottom:1px solid #e0e0e0;padding:1em 0;\" itemscope itemprop=\"mainEntity\" itemtype=\"https:\/\/schema.org\/Question\">\n<summary style=\"font-weight:600;font-size:18px;cursor:pointer;list-style:none;display:block;color:#000;line-height:1.6;position:relative;padding-right:40px;\" itemprop=\"name\">How do I store compounded semaglutide if I live in Virginia&#8217;s hot summer climate?<span style=\"position:absolute;right:10px;top:0;font-size:12px;transition:transform 0.3s;\" class=\"faq-arrow\">\u25bc<\/span><\/summary>\n<div style=\"margin-top:0px;padding-top:0px;\" itemscope itemprop=\"acceptedAnswer\" itemtype=\"https:\/\/schema.org\/Answer\">\n<p style=\"font-size:18px;line-height:1.8;color:#333;margin:0;\" itemprop=\"text\">Unreconstituted lyophilised semaglutide must be stored at 2\u20138\u00b0C (36\u201346\u00b0F) in a refrigerator \u2014 never in the freezer, which denatures the peptide structure irreversibly.
